endless conveyor belt manufacturers are conveyor belts that have been produced without joints in the manufacturing process. Its characteristics include the absence of a joint in the belt carcass and the assurance that the belt's service life will not be decreased owing to early failure of the belt's joints. The belt has a flat surface and even tension, so it runs smoothly and has a low elongation when in use.

An unending belt is a continuous loop of hot spliced and ready-to-fit belt. The belts may be fitted to a machine without the requirement for an on-site splice or vulcanizing crew, allowing for maximum up-time.

Fabric Conveyor belts
Fabric Belt Conveyor, also known as textile conveyor belts, are mostly used for heavy-duty, abrasive materials. Steel cord belts are a more cost-effective choice for shorter transporting lengths and smaller capacity.

•Fabric is extremely robust, resistant to high heat, and can endure severe impact. In the event of a hybrid conveyor belt, it also adheres effectively to rubber. It also resists mildew better than other textiles. Polyester is a synthetic material that is also used for conveyor belts.

3ply rubber conveyor belt
Fabric insertions in the rubber sheet are offered in 2ply and 3 Ply Rubber Conveyor Belt. The thickness of the 2ply is 7.5 millimeters, while the thickness of the 3ply is 10.5 millimeters. The quantity of rubber over the initial reinforcing layer, rather than the overall thickness, is the important parameter for most users. For ultrasonic thickness gauging, this is generally a simple application.
